titleOfInvention Stainless steel material excellent in antibacterial property and method for producing the same
abstract P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a stainless steel material having excellent corrosion resistance, antibacterial property, and durability, and having excellent antibacterial property even after being subjected to a currently widely used surface treatment including polishing, and a method for producing the same. SOLUTION: Silver and silver compounds are added to stainless steel in an amount of 0.001 to 0.30 wt% in terms of Ag, or V: 0.001 to 0.001%. 1.0 wt%, and one part of a silver compound in a steel material is made into a silver oxide. % Ag) wt% or less, and silver or copper antibacterial component particles are preferably permeated and fixed to the surface layer of the stainless steel material. It is preferable that a liquid containing an antibacterial component is applied to the surface of a stainless steel material, and the solution is permeated and fixed by pressing or rubbing. Silver or a silver compound is preferable as the antibacterial component. When continuously casting molten stainless steel, the casting speed of the continuous casting is preferably set to 0.8 to 1.6 m / min.
